AI summary

Aro Granite Industries reported a widened loss of Rs. 1,181.75 lakh for FY 2025-26 compared to a loss of Rs. 642.28 lakh in the previous year. Revenue from operations dropped significantly to Rs. 7,351.59 lakh from Rs. 12,309.05 lakh year-on-year. The company saw losses across both its segments - Quartz Division reported a loss of Rs. 380.94 lakh and Granite Slabs/Tiles Division reported lower profit of Rs. 730.14 lakh. The Board also re-appointed M/s. Sreekantha & Co., Chartered Accountants as Internal Auditors for FY 2026-27. Statutory auditors issued an unqualified opinion on the financial statements.
